Kihasználtság mérő szoftver készítése
2022-2023 ősz
Szoftver
Téma leírása
A hallgató feladata, hogy a Thyssenkrupp Components Technology Hungary Kft. által belső használatra fejlesztett, úgynevezett Remote Debug Toolok-ok működésével megismerkedjen, és ezen eszközökhöz egy kihasználtság mérő szoftvert készítsen el. Az eszközök a fejlesztők számára lehetővé teszik, hogy az implementált kódot hardveres környezetben is kipróbálják. Ez a szoftveres tesztkörnyezettel ellentétben költségesebb megoldás, ezért ezek az erőforrások dinamikusan foglalhatóak.
A szoftver célja, hogy kiértékelhető eredményeket szolgáltasson a foglalás idejének és a tényleges használat idejének összevetésével. Ezzel igazolva, hogy az adott csapatnak elegendő erőforrás áll-e a rendelkezésére vagy sem.
Meg kell ismerkednie a Teszt Osztály által használt, más teszt eszközökhöz tartozó kihasználtság mérő szoftverrel. Mérlegelnie kell a mérés elvégzéséhez alkalmazható módszerek előnyeit és hátrányait. Meg kell terveznie egy alkalmas szoftvert, és egy általa választott programnyelven implementálnia kell azt. El kell végeznie a méréseket és azok kiértékelését. Jól áttekinthető, részletes dokumentációt kell készítenie.
A hallgató feladatának a következőkre kell kiterjednie:
-
Ismerje meg a Teszt Osztály által használt kihasználtság mérő szoftvert és kiértékelési módszerét. Ismerje meg a vállalat által fejlesztett RemoteDebugTool-okat és ezek szoftveres környezetét.
-
Tegyen javaslatot különböző használat felismerési módszerekre. Értékelje azokat előnyeik és hátrányaik alapján.
-
Tervezze meg a szoftvert. Válasszon alkalmas programozási nyelvet és implementálja.
-
Végezze el a méréseket és értékelje ki azokat.
Külső partner: Thyssenkrupp Components Technology Hungary Kft.
Maximális létszám:
1 fő